Ven y déjame que te guíe por un paseo introspectivo a través de las líricas de 'Walk With Me' de Joe Budden. En esta melodía, el artista invita a todos a recorrer su mundo, a experimentar sus luchas y temores. Siente la urgencia en su voz al pedir que lo acompañes en este viaje emocional.

En el coro, Joe nos invita a caminar a su lado para que comprendamos su perspectiva. Desde nerviosismos por antiguas amistades hasta la presión de ser una estrella en su vecindario, Joe desenreda su mente y su corazón ante nosotros. Nos habla de identificar a los verdaderos amigos de aquellos con intenciones ocultas, de la lucha por mantenerse auténtico en una industria cambiante, de la tensión entre el pasado y el presente.

En su primer verso, Joe nos lleva por un laberinto de inseguridades y desconfianzas. Nos muestra su paranoia, su desconfianza hacia quienes lo rodean, y su constante búsqueda de validación. A través de sus palabras, podemos sentir la presión constante de ser juzgado y malinterpretado, incluso por aquellos que una vez fueron cercanos.

En el segundo verso, nos sumergimos más en el mundo interior de Joe. Las complicaciones de sus relaciones personales, las alegrías y las penas de la paternidad, y la incertidumbre sobre la verdadera lealtad de quienes lo rodean. Joe nos lleva a un viaje a través de sus miedos más profundos, sus dudas más íntimas, y su constante lucha por mantenerse fiel a sí mismo en un entorno que lo empuja a cambiar.

A medida que la canción avanza, sentimos el peso de las expectativas, la soledad de la fama y la constante lucha por encontrar la verdad en un mar de falsedades. A través de sus versos, Joe nos invita a reflexionar sobre nuestras propias vidas, nuestras propias batallas internas y la búsqueda eterna de autenticidad en un mundo lleno de incertidumbre.

En 'Walk With Me', Joe Budden no solo comparte su historia, sino que también nos invita a caminar a su lado, a sentir su dolor, su confusión y su fuerza.
